In today's competitive market, prospective buyers are demanding homes that offer both comfort and value. An energy-efficient home grabs attention by providing both of these essentials . Not only do these homes reduce monthly utility bills, a major draw for budget-conscious buyers, but they also reflect a commitment to sustainability, a growing concern for many consumers.

By investing in energy-efficient upgrades, homeowners can create a desirable asset that attracts buyers and commands top dollar.

  • Factors that contribute to an efficient home include:
  • Weatherproofing: Keeping energy trapped inside during the winter and outside during the summer.
  • Smart appliances: Using less power while still providing the same performance.
  • Double-paned glass: Reducing heat gain and loss through the building envelope.

These improvements not only lower costs but also contribute to a healthier, more comfortable living environment.
